Not long after Mount Olympos is spotted we turn into the parking lot at the ruins of Phaselis which is now part of Olympos-Bey Mountains Shore National Park. … Phaselis (Ancient Greek: Φασηλίς) or Faselis (Turkish: Faselis) was a Greek and Roman city on the coast of ancient Lycia. Its ruins are located north of the modern town Tekirova in the Kemer district of Antalya Province in Turkey. Upload media … WebPhaselis Although the Beldibi cave in the vicinity shows signs of pre-historic dwelling, we can trace the city of Phaselis no further back than the 7th century BC. The city was colonized by the Greeks from Rhodes, possessed three natural harbors, and was close to a richly forested region.

WebMar 1, 2024 · The Ruins of Phaselis are located in Tekirova, which is approximately 50 kilometers south of Antalya. This ancient city was established on a narrow strip of land between the mountains and the sea, which made it an important center of commerce during the Hellenistic and Roman periods.
